Hi Resk. I do not know exactly how can you improve the RDP resolution as the 
RDP Windows Client automatically adjusts the resolution based on the windows 
connection. Nor I do not know if changing the code will help.

You could connect to the console of the windows host or server itself to adjust 
the native resolution. 

That said, in order to save BW and make tbe connection more efficient to be 
drawn and used over Guacamole, several optimizations are made to the connection 
that simplify the GUI and the animations it supports. You can disable these 
optimizations which while it will look better, it will consume more resources 
and BW. The connection parameters can be modified on the user-mapping.xml file 
or the connection itself when using the DB auth extension.
